Programmable Timers and Oscillators onsemi NBVSPA027LN1TAG Overview
The onsemi NBVSPA027LN1TAG is a highly precise and reliable VCXO (Voltage Controlled Crystal Oscillator) designed for applications requiring stable and accurate frequency control. Operating at a frequency of 148.5 MHz, this oscillator ensures minimal phase noise and jitter, making it ideal for sophisticated telecommunications and high-speed digital systems. Its compact 6CLCC package ensures compatibility with a wide range of electronic assemblies, offering versatility for designers. The utilization of the Programmable Timers and Oscillators onsemi NBVSPA027LN1TAG in your projects guarantees performance stability and reliability, enhancing system integrity and communication precision.
NBVSPA027LN1TAG Features
The NBVSPA027LN1TAG oscillator boasts several distinctive features:
- High frequency precision at 148.5 MHz suitable for demanding applications.
- Low phase noise and reduced jitter, enhancing overall system performance.
- VCXO functionality allows for frequency adjustment via an external voltage input, offering flexibility in frequency control.
- Durable 6CLCC package, ensuring robustness and ease of integration into existing designs.
- Engineered for low power consumption, aiding in the development of energy-efficient products.
NBVSPA027LN1TAG Applications
- Telecommunications Infrastructure: The oscillator's high precision and stability make it ideal for use in routers and switching systems to maintain reliable communication links.
- Network Synchronization: Essential for network hardware requiring synchronized data transfer, where consistent and accurate timing signals are critical.
- Broadcast Equipment: Used in broadcasting hardware to ensure synchronization and timing accuracy across various digital media platforms.
- Test and Measurement Equipment: Provides the necessary precision for devices that require exact timing measurements, enhancing test accuracy and reliability.
- Satellite Communications: Suitable for satellite modems and transponders where stable frequency generation is crucial for long-distance communication signals.
